Damn Bagels
Ahhh, today's little post shall be quite fun to write. Let it be a lesson to others to double check your calorie database carefully.
Monday-Thursday I work in one town about 30 miles away. On Fridays I work in the area that I live in. On those days I treat myself to my Friday morning breakfast indulgence of a cheddar bacon bagel.Now, I fully know that it's not the most healthy combination. But it's delicious. And I adjust my calories for the rest of the day accordingly. I always put it into MFP too. I wasn't able to find the cheddar bacon exactly but I chose the asiago cheese one and then figured out the additional bacon calories and created my own "recipe" for it. Today I happened to be working out of the in-town location so I decided that I would have my splurge today since tomorrow is Valentine's Day and my in-laws are coming up and I'm sure we'll be going out to dinner.
Well, today for the first time I decided I going to finally change it up and make it into an egg sandwich. I've never had it before. It was fabulous. So I went back to MFP to add it to my food diary. I found the sandwich on there but with a plain bagel. So I thought, "Hmm, ok I'll use that sandwich, look up the plain bagel stats on the company website, and then add the difference in the calories manually to my breakfast section." Except something wasn't working out in my head and I went back to the company's website to double check myself. When my eyes hit upon the smoking gun, my stomach dropped.
Their serving size was for half of the bagel. Half. MFP had the base for my bagel listed as a whole bagel for the serving size. I've been eating this for months. And now that means that every Friday my counts have been way off. My bagle-wich was half of my daily allotted calories. I'm not even joking. I wish I was.
So I rethought my entire meal plan, cutting out a bunch of my snacks I packed, in hopes of not completely blowing the day.
I ended up being over by slightly more than 300 calories before my workout. Knowing I had to bust my ass tonight I did my 2 mile run and then lifted weights for another 45 minutes. My burn was about 642 calories so I did end up with a deficit today...not without sacrifice though. I'm still hungry ;-)
Needless to say, I will NOT be going to get my bagels every Friday. Maybe once every two months as a true "treat."
I'm still dumbfounded.
Portion sizes are a bitch sometimes. Damn them.
